I've been teaching since 1992, having taught all grade levels at one time or another, from Kindergarten up to what I teach now, 5th snd 6th grade Gifted and Talented students. Currently, my main teaching responsibilities include 6th Grade Math, Pre-Algebra, 5th and 6th grade Science, Social Studies - World History, and Current Events. I am a state presenter at Michigan Social Studies Conferences and hold copyrights to many of the materials I have developed for my classroom to prepare students for the Social Studies MEAP (Michigan Educational Assessment Program). I am also a Teacher Consultant for the Michigan Geographic Alliance. I provide Professional Development for teachers in my district, as well as surrounding districts. I have also taught undergraduate, 300 level reading courses for prospective teachers for Eastern Michigan University and am a former teaching methods instructor for The Univeristy of Michigan-Flint.
My teaching style is what I term "direct teaching." I engage my students in discussions about important topics, facilitate critical thinking, and encourage my students to ask questions. While I am sure to cover the required state and district grade level curriculum, I provide my students with many enriching and interesting topics and concepts that are relevant to their lives and the curriculum we cover in class.
